This commit is contained in:
Adrien Beudin 2018-03-22 10:47:14 +01:00
parent 933316ee86
commit 16536149cb
3 changed files with 28 additions and 4 deletions

View File

@ -183,6 +183,10 @@ nav {
line-height: 56px;
}
body.night nav {
background-color: #061F2F;;
}
nav .nav-wrapper {
position: relative;
height: 100%;
@ -231,7 +235,7 @@ nav ul li > a.item-menu::before {
margin-right: 22px;
font-size: 18px;
line-height: 1;
color: #ebebeb;
color: #cfcfcf;
}
.gallery-tag {

View File

@ -2,18 +2,20 @@
<div class="nav-wrapper">
<ul>
{% for line in settings.menu %}
{% set file_name, menu_name = line.items()[0] %}
{% set rowloop = loop %}
{% for file_name, menu_name in line.items() %}
{% if file_name.startswith('http') %}
{% set file_name = file_name %}
{% elif gallery %}
{% else %}
{% set file_name = "../"+file_name %}
{% endif %}
{% if loop.first %}
{% if rowloop.first %}
<li><a href={{ file_name }} class=first-item-menu>{{ menu_name }}</a></li>
{% else %}
<li><a href={{ file_name }} class=item-menu>{{ menu_name }}</a></li>
{% endif %}
{% endfor %}
{% endfor %}
</ul>
</div>
</nav>

View File

@ -22,5 +22,23 @@
</div>
</a>
</div>
{% if settings.settings.night_mode %}
<script type="text/javascript" src="../static/js/jquery-2.1.4.min.js" charset="utf-8"></script>
<script type="text/javascript">
if (localStorage.getItem("mode_night") == "true") {
$('body').addClass('night');
document.getElementById("toggle-box-checkbox").checked = true;
}
$('#toggle-box-checkbox').on('change', function(){
if(this.checked){
$('body').addClass('night');
localStorage.setItem("mode_night", true);
}else{
$('body').removeClass('night');
localStorage.setItem("mode_night", false);
}
});
</script>
{% endif %}
{% endblock %}